A vulnerability in the multicast DNS (mDNS) protocol configuration of Cisco Webex Meetings Client for MacOS could allow an unauthenticated adjacent attacker to obtain sensitive information about the device on which the Webex client is running.

Vulnerability Description
The vulnerability arises due to the inclusion of sensitive information in the mDNS reply, which can be exploited by performing an mDNS query for a specific service on the affected device.
